1998 > Fiscal Adjustment to the Euro-Med Challenge > About
 

The LCPS, in cooperation with the Konrad Adenauer Foundation (KAF), organized a workshop on "Fiscal Adjustment to the Euro-Med Challenge" on December 11, 1998. The workshop featured presentations on the status of the Euro-Med negotiations, and the potential fiscal impacts of the Euro-Med negotiations on the economic and social sectors.

Held at the Commodore hotel, the conference participants included Dr. Nasser Saidi, Minister of Economy, Trade, and Industry; Mr. Peter Wittig; the German ambassador; and Mr. Dimitris Kourkoulas, the Head of the European Union delegation. The conference brought together representatives of the Swedish, French, and Italian embassies; public officials from the ministries of finance, economy and trade and foreign affairs; academics; officials from international organizations (UNDP, ESCWA); bankers; and the media.

LCPS published the proceedings of the workshop in a book entitled: The Euro-Mediterranean Partnership: Fiscal Challenges and Opportunities”.
